.NET Software Engineer, North Charleston, SC

(Tech stack: .NET Software Engineer, Senior Software Developer, .NET 8, C#, .NET Core, .NET, MAUI, MS SQL, HTML, CSS, Azure, Visual Studio)

I'm recruiting on behalf of my client, a leading wellness company based in North Charleston, SC, who are looking to add a talented .NET Software Engineer to their growing team.

This is an exciting opportunity to join a business that's passionate about innovation, technology, and making a real difference in people's lives. You'll be working on a variety of projects across mobile development, AI-driven solutions, cloud deployment, and more — all within a highly collaborative and forward-thinking environment.

The Role:

  • Develop, test, and maintain high-quality software applications using .NET technologies.
  • Design and manage databases with SQL Server, ensuring data integrity and optimizing performance.
  • Use Microsoft Entity Framework for efficient data access and manipulation.
  • Build cross-platform mobile applications using .NET MAUI.
  • Create AI-powered solutions to automate processes and support core business functions.
  • Test and debug APIs using Postman.
  • Apply object-oriented programming principles to create scalable, maintainable code.
  • Participate fully in Agile ceremonies including sprint planning, daily stand-ups, and retrospectives.
  • Implement real-time communication features using SignalR.
  • Deploy and manage applications in Azure, leveraging cloud services for scalability and performance.

What We're Looking For:

  • 3-5 years of software development experience.
  • Strong technical skills across .NET, SQL Server, Entity Framework, .NET MAUI, Postman, OOP, Agile, SignalR, and Azure.
  • A solid problem-solver with excellent analytical skills.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• A true team player who thrives in a collaborative environment.

Why Apply? You'll have the chance to work on impactful projects in a supportive company that values growth, innovation, and wellness — both for their customers and their employees.

If you're a motivated .NET Software Engineer looking to take the next step in your career, I'd love to hear from you. Please apply now or get in touch directly for a confidential discussion.

Location: North Charleston, SC, USA

Salary: $80,000 - $90,000 + Bonus + Benefits
